Virginia Dog Owners’ Frequently Asked Questions When Naming Their Male Golden Retriever

Should I involve my family in choosing a name for our Golden Retriever?

Involving your family in the process can be a fun way to find a name that everyone loves.

Should I choose a name that is easy to pronounce and remember?

Yes, it's important to choose a name that is easy for both you and your dog to remember and respond to.

How long should my dog's name be?

Keep your dog's name to one or two syllables for easy recognition and response.

Should I avoid choosing a name that sounds too similar to common commands?

Yes, it's best to avoid names that sound like common commands such as 'sit' or 'stay' to prevent confusion during training.

Can I ask friends and family for suggestions when choosing a name for my Golden Retriever?

Yes, getting input from friends and family can help you brainstorm creative and meaningful names for your dog.

Can I change my dog's name if I don't like it later on?

Yes, you can change your dog's name at any time, but try to stick with the new name once you've chosen it.

Should I consider the meaning behind a name when choosing one for my Golden Retriever?

It's not necessary, but choosing a name with a meaningful significance to you can add a special touch.

How do I come up with the best name for my male Golden Retriever in Virginia?

Consider his personality, appearance, breed characteristics, and any Virginia-inspired names.
